Three members of the Malta Weightlifting Association (MWA) on Sunday participated in the regional weightlifting championships in San Cataldo, Sicily.

The Sicilians were looking to qualify for the Italian National Championships while the Maltese lifters had a chance to test their ability in preparation for up-coming international events.

Ryan Agius and Owen Bugeja competed against 11 others in the -85kg category. Agius produced a solid performance and a best snatch lift of 110kg, narrowly missing his last attempt of 115kg, and a clean and jerk 125kg.

With a 235kg total, Agius earned 282 points to claim first place in his category followed by F. Bruno, 265 points, and G. Candela, 262.

Bugeja, 15, hoisted 88kg in the snatch phase but missed his last attempt of 92kg after losing his balance.

In clean and jerk, Bugeja lifted 100kg.

That earned the young lifter a total of 225 points and second place in the U-17 category, behind G. Trimarchi with 256 points. S. Macaluso was third on 147.

Martin Pisani participated in the -105kg category.

Despite an unsteady start in the snatch, Pisani still managed to pull off a 100kg attempt and a successful 125kg clean and jerk. This was a creditable result for Pisani who is still recovering from minor injuries.

Pisani totalled 248 points to take the runner-up spot behind E. Giordano who won his category with 270 points. Third place went to G. Mauro, 243 points.

The Maltese lifters were accompanied and coached by Jesmond Caruana.

The MWA participation in this tournament was made possible through the help of the Maltese Olympic Committee and the close ties with the Sicilian Weightlifting Federation.
